Among other reasons, Jay-Z has recently taken to London to record his forthcoming collaborative album, Watch The Throne, with Kanye West. And while Jigga's out there, he stopped by the BBC studio for an interview with Tim Westwood. It's not necessarily rare for Jay to do this, but he certainly doesn't do interviews very often. Here, he goes quite in-depth on a number of topics, from his forthcoming Decoded book that breaks down his lyrics and the stories behind them; his "beef" with MC Hammer; signing of Willow Smith; what to expect on The Hits Collection Vol. 1; and several other topics.
The Hits Collection drops Nov. 23, which is the same day Nicki Minaj and Kanye West release their highly anticipated albums. Get your wallets ready.
